The Company A leading contemporary art gallery with spaces across Europe, the US and Asia. The business is continuing to grow and evolve under new leadership with 250 employees worldwide. Established in 1993, the gallery has since grown into one of the most influential commercial galleries, representing internationally renowned artists such as Georg Baselitz, Tracey Emin, Antony Gormley, Mona Hatoum, Anselm Kiefer, Liu Wei, Park Seo Bo, Doris Salcedo and Jeff Wall. The Role We are currently looking for a

Head of Transformation

to join the business and drive their digital roadmap moving into 2025. The focus will be to oversee the delivery of a digital transformation programme, driving organisational change, innovation, and operational efficiency. The role requires strategic vision, programme management expertise, and strong stakeholder engagement skills to ensure successful adoption of new technologies and processes across the gallery. This role also offers the opportunity to lead and create a high-impact transformation initiative, enabling the business to modernise operations and achieve long-term growth objectives. Requirements: Proven track record of leading large-scale transformation programmes, ideally within SMEs or other similar environments. Strong programme and project management expertise, and ability to work with a range of methodologies including both Agile and Waterfall. Solutions-oriented and able to identify appropriate digital technologies to meet business needs. Exceptional communication and stakeholder management skills, with the ability to influence at all organisational levels. Ability to translate complex technical information into terms readily understood by all. Effective and empathetic change management capability Analytical mindset with the ability to evaluate data and derive actionable insights. Resilient, adaptable, and action oriented, with a hands-on approach to driving results. Strong people management skills and a proven track record in developing high performing teams able to deliver business value. More details available on successful application.
